“There is a big difference between the way to go about promoting OTC and prescription products. Whilst we specialise in the latter, we try to bridge the gap between people and products by focusing on engagement and keeping an element of fun in the solutions we offer clients. For example, for one diabetes product we produced for our client a series of cooking videos that engaged 46 specialists. It proved highly effective, generating an enormous number of views and positive reactions on social media. PRPPL won several awards for this project,” says, Ken Leung, Co- Managing Director.
